
Sergio Garcia and Tiger woods have been in a bit of a spat over the past couple weeks starting at the Players Championship at Sawgrass, and it looks like it isn’t going to end anytime soon. Sergio Garcia has done a great job of putting his foot in his own mouth in the latest layer of the saga.
Sergio was attending the European Tour’s gala players’ awards dinner when he fielded a question from Golf Channel’s Steve Sands. According to the Guardian, Steve asked Sergio is he would have Tiger Woods over for dinner one night during the upcoming US Open. “We will have him round every night,” García said. “We will serve fried chicken.”
Sergio did not apologize immediately for the remark which many observe as being racist, but he did release a statement shortly after through the European Tour:
“I apologise for any offence that may have been caused by my comment on stage during The European Tour Players’ Awards dinner. I answered a question that was clearly made towards me as a joke with a silly remark, but in no way was the comment meant in a racist manner.”
